Luke Hajdasz covered damaged caused by storms in Madison and Jackson counties.

Tonight's storm also caused downed power lines and even a fire in north alabama!

Waay 31's luke hajdasz covered madison and jackson counties for us tonight.

Luke, what kind of damage did you see while out there?

Megan - a busy night for emergency crews in these two counties.

First off - here's video of power lines down on cleghorn boulevard in madison.

This is right near the shell station and cracker barrel there.

When i first got to the scene around 6:45 tonight...those wires were live.

You could actually see smoke coming from them on the ground.

Crews worked tonight to restore power to that area.

More downed lines now.

This time in jackson county.

County road 65 right off of route 72 in paint rock.

The road was closed as crews worked there to restore power.

Now to woodville.

County road 183.

Limrock volunteer fire officials there tell me wind from the storm blew over an electrical pole onto a barn on that property.

There was no one inside and no one was hurt but the barn is a total loss.

Officials say the call came in around 6:45pm.

We also heard reports in jackson county tonight of trees down and roads blocked from debris.

In madison county, not as much damage, but the e-m-a there tells me 1/2 inch diameter hail fell and the storm was likely to blame for power outage in the new hope and owens cross roads area.
